Simplifying
100x2 + 1 = 101
Reorder the terms:
1 + 100x2 = 101
Solving
1 + 100x2 = 101
Solving for variable 'x'.
Move all terms containing x to the left, all other terms to the right.
Add '-1' to each side of the equation.
1 + -1 + 100x2 = 101 + -1
Combine like terms: 1 + -1 = 0
0 + 100x2 = 101 + -1
100x2 = 101 + -1
Combine like terms: 101 + -1 = 100
100x2 = 100
Divide each side by '100'.
x2 = 1
Simplifying
x2 = 1
Take the square root of each side:
x = {-1, 1}
